getController = $getController; $this->postController = $postController; } public static function getSubscribedEvents() { return array( KernelEvents::REQUEST => 'route', ); } /** * Routes the request by setting the _controller attribute * * @param GetResponseEvent $event The request event */ public function route(GetResponseEvent $event) { $request = $event->getRequest(); if ( $request->getMethod() === Request::METHOD_GET ) { $request->attributes->set( '_controller', array( $this->getController, 'handle' ) ); } else if ( $request->getMethod() === Request::METHOD_POST ) { $request->attributes->set( '_controller', array( $this->postController, 'handle' ) ); } else { throw new MethodNotAllowedHttpException( array( Request::METHOD_GET, Request::METHOD_POST ) ); } } }__halt_compiler();----SIGNATURE:----Ul656ihc/t2+QBio69jjDd7V7dTBRjtwsnh4iupqFEkKdz08Gf1v4eqf0fcUu0DPHGGm9i9aTALQ4D7cIreACPXldtXz9wvv4vV1JPk6RMAorlqxKHb/GATsWXIiYqlvrbHOlq4D/tcd61KIGg4FR+/wtgjehUIpCGdA02w7xemSLImo3AMG6HCBWm+LuHxmAYSF5N/r5Vlaolu75dx8iWpY5GayDOiUi4WsECEyAW6lHxi95gmFsB8P8l4Yx0MbgxNwBVfOdciWHnlLqv9BSHzWh4N6KPJTKEyIxfqknLVFdFxjLXOzQ1YRGVha/tCItrwVjNzMH6NGt0Na0f1m7UquPRAzJT83tuBhK9h763/PucLy9LGTLM9A1TKXp/PXL3yTANPbKkjnaD90+2lLHvIBGEKJwSq0E5FJi0vy9EnOjvd7vCxYE+fpHyp88mbTqykPFCfCdXi9DgoWpuTVJSLle3H5poRA7vjpJqc6deq44pq7F79IZLR9W8Vd092Mh3saESJV8P44xVGubw7ys/RcgmsjGWGL9eIMA8CuuCFJlgOgia4+tDyn0HHNAmT847FbYaEZVcpfs7SPPLqaR0BWYSM1GODAX8GWmtisIvM/Tf7vHamwca4m7XY5FkMsANe75ifcocEXxr/zDHYOZHwZVUdZJNtaetj7GDK6PLU=----ATTACHMENT:----MTA2NDI4NjkxODgwNjMzOSA1MjM1ODk3ODkyODg2Njc4IDg4NTMxMDEzNjE5NTcyOTk=